Answer:Key factors include: * Supportive environment: Family, school, and community support are crucial. * Healthy lifestyle: Adequate sleep, regular exercise, and good nutrition are vital. * Coping and social skills: Developing abilities to manage emotions, solve problems, and interact effectively. * Positive relationships: Strong connections with friends and trusted adults. * Academic environment: Managing academic pressure and fostering a healthy school experience. * Responsible technology use: Balancing screen time and avoiding negative online interactions like cyberbullying.
